debate Topic 16: What would make the perfect anime, in your opinion?

Let me give tu an example of mine: A story set in modern times with heavy supernatural elements that are based off of historical references. Each character is fully developed with their own individual personalities and ideals and no two characters are the same. The series would basically follow an interesting and unconventional main character but would also focus heavily on the individual stories of each and every one of the other characters to give the universe an extreme deep feel to it.

If I cast the voices, I would have a field day. I would choose voice actors who I amor and I'm cure can portray every character perfectly (people like Miyuki Sawashiro and Tomokazu Seki, my two favorito! seiyuus, would parte superior, arriba my list). The emotion they can put and the way they can bring anyone watching into the character would be essential.

Genre? Shonen. While I'm not exactly fond of the series in the genre these days, shonen is generally known for having a massive cast, interesting fighting scenes, and long stories divided into several arcs. Done right, I can only see the whole thing as being awesome. Just take the complicated nature of psychological, stick the forever loved supernatural into it, and envolver, abrigo shonen around the whole thing to keep it together, and you've got exactly what I want to see.

No need to go into as much detail as this: I just dream of seeing the perfect anime día in and día out. I'm simply curious to see what goes through the minds of others.
